Output ec1265914ac2833ad85c97cfc9ffdf54324a6fd201a24694d1841884d8701b0d:2

value
50698495
script pubkey
OP_0 OP_PUSHBYTES_20 20f6bb332745e600a3002d0a84b6611f2276e424
address
ltc1qyrmtkve8ghnqpgcq959gfdnpru38depy8rqxzn
transaction
ec1265914ac2833ad85c97cfc9ffdf54324a6fd201a24694d1841884d8701b0d
spent
true